Exploring Autumn Unit Oct 12-22, 2021

 The last 2 weeks we were busy noticing the changes fall brings. We noticed the cooler temperatures, saw frost on leaves one morning, and spent lots of time outside. We went to Creek Bed Country Farmacy, rode in a tractor drawn wagon, picked a pumpkin in the pumpkin patch, saw farm animals, and played on their playground. The next day the high school FFA members brought animals for us to see. We opened soybean pods and counted the seeds inside. A favorite activity was painting with fall colors and cutting a a huge leaf to add to our tree in the hallway. We finished with a walk collecting and sorting leaves. We noticed different sizes, shapes, and colors of leaves.

































































































































We found lots of time to connect with our classmates too. 






























































Next week we will enjoy some Halloween stories and a dress up day.
